How Government can help to lessen the financial stress of Surrogacy programs on Individuals?

The journey to parenthood via surrogacy isn’t without its struggles. Moreover, within this journey, many people and couples experience different kinds of challenges, with financial barriers being one of the most imposing. This is where surrogacy, a procedure where a woman agrees to carry and give birth to a child for another individual or couple, maybe a way to parenthood that’s regularly out of reach for many due to its high costs.

Recognizing this, there’s a growing discussion regarding the roles governments can play in financing surrogacy programs for individuals who cannot bear them. In the coming parts of this post, let’s investigate how governments can support these people, the benefits of such support, and the challenges involved in its way.

How Government can help to lessen the financial stress of Surrogacy programs

Offering the required financial support

Surrogacy comes as a cost-effective procedure and intended parents need to stay prepared in the same regards. Moreover, one of the best ways governments can support intended parents is through proper financial help. This may come in the form of loans, grants, or subsidies offered to cover or balance the costs related to surrogacy, including medical strategies, legal expenses, and compensation for surrogates. Also, by offering monetary support, governments can make surrogacy more available to a broader group of individuals, guaranteeing that their urge to become parents isn’t constrained by financial constraints.

Via supportive policies and guidelines

The role of supportive guidelines and policies is significant in every surrogacy program. That said, governments can also play a key role in creating and implementing legal and administrative systems that support surrogacy. Moreover, such systems can help diminish costs by standardizing expenses, guaranteeing reasonable remuneration for surrogates, and streamlining legal procedures. Moreover, clear and steady legal systems can draw in legal surrogacy agencies and healthcare providers; help lessen costs and increase availability for the intended parents.

On the other side, the availability of legal professionals can put intended parents and surrogates at peace given the adherence to the local laws. Moreover, the signing of the surrogacy agreements would go smoothly without any hassles. So, everyone, including the intended parents, the surrogate and the donors, will find their interests safe and secured all along.

Initiating public health awareness

The importance of public health awareness campaigns is evident in countries with large populations. That said, surrogacy includes complex medical procedures, including In vitro fertilization (IVF), which can come at a good cost. This is where governments can incorporate these procedures in various public health initiatives, offering them at lesser costs or as part of public health insurance coverage. By doing so, the monetary burden on people looking for surrogacy is altogether reduced, making the procedure more open.

At the same time, the need for information and understanding about surrogacy can be an obstruction for many. Also, governments can support education and awareness programs to offer exact information about surrogacy, including the types included, legal rights, and monetary help accessible. These programs can also help normalize surrogacy as a reasonable choice for starting a family while keeping the respect and dignity of everyone included.

Knowing the importance of ethical aspects

Ethics have a role to play in every country and while pursuing surrogacy, one must keep these into consideration. So, while supporting the financial stress of Surrogacy programs, governments must also consider ethical suggestions and put the required safeguarding measures in place. Also, this involves guaranteeing that surrogates are completely educated and consenting, securing the rights of all parties included, and anticipating exploitation. Moreover, governments can build up administrative bodies to supervise surrogacy programs, guaranteeing ethical practices and the well-being of surrogates and intended parents.

On the other side, it’s also the responsibility of the intended parents to follow the provided ethics and related considerations. Also, they must respect the local culture and traditions while getting along with their surrogacy aspirations in the country.

Staying Wary of the challenges

surrogacy programsThe prospect of government funding of surrogacy programs is not without its share of challenges. That said, implementing government-funded surrogacy programs also comes across such concerns. Moreover, these may include ethical discussions, concerns around the commercialization of ART techniques, and the assignment of government funds. There’s moreover the concern of how to reasonably and viably allocate resources, guaranteeing that support comes to those who require it most. On the other hand, governments must explore these issues judiciously, balancing the need to support intended parents with the urge to guarantee ethical, impartial practices.
